Canada Day events in La Ronge, Stanley Mission

Jun 30, 2026 | 6:01 AM

Canada Day is quickly approaching and there will be celebrations held in both La Ronge and Stanley Mission. 

In La Ronge, Wednesday, July 1, will begin with a free pancake breakfast at the Kikinahk Friendship Centre from 8 a.m. to 10 a.m.  

That will be followed by the annual parade. Participants with floats are asked to line up at the side of the Lac La Ronge Indian Band office starting at 10 a.m. The parade will begin at 11 a.m. and will proceed along La Ronge Avenue before dispersing at Patterson Park.  

In addition to the breakfast and parade, a variety of activities will be held at Patterson Park from noon to 3 p.m. Activities will include a slip and slid, foam party, youth tube rides on Lac La Ronge, and a beach volleyball tournament. Fireworks will commence at sundown at the beach.
